Quick Guide

Keep dry

Remove jewellery before showering, swimming, or washing hands and dishes.

Avoid chemicals

Perfume, lotion, hair dye, and cleaning products can damage metals and stones.

Handle gently

Take off jewellery during exercise, sleep, or manual work to avoid knocks or bending.

Store safely

Keep pieces in their original boxes or soft pouches, away from heat, sunlight, and moisture.

Clean with care

Use a soft cloth or the gentle cleaning method described below. Avoid soaking delicate stones.

General Care

To help your jewellery stay looking its best, it’s worth taking it off during everyday activities thatmight cause wear or damage.Remove your jewellery when:

  • Showering or swimming
  • Washing dishes or cleaning
  • Applying lotions, perfume, or hair dye
  • Exercising or doing manual work
  • Sleeping or any activity that may put pressure on your jewellery

As much as we’d like to wear our jewellery all the time, giving it a little extra care helps prevent unnecessary damage and keeps it looking its best.

Storing your jewellery

When not being worn, store your jewellery carefully in its original box or a soft pouch to protect it from knocks and scratches.

Pieces containing stones will wear better and need less maintenance if stored
separately, away from other jewellery.

Many of my pendants use snake chains, which are beautifully smooth but delicate.

To avoid kinking or breakage:

  • Don’t fold or force them into small boxes.
  • Store them hanging or loosely coiled.

Cleaning Silver Jewellery (and Non-Porous Stones)

Silver Jewellery (and Non-Porous Stones)

Silver naturally tarnishes over time but is easy to restore with gentle cleaning.

Here’s a simple, effective method for removing light tarnish from plain silver jewellery or pieces set with hard, non-porous stones (like topaz, sapphire, or diamond):

  1. Line a bowl with aluminium foil — shiny side up.
  2. Place your jewellery on the foil.
  3. Sprinkle a layer of bicarbonate of soda over the pieces.
  4. Pour in enough boiling water to submerge them.
  5. Move the pieces gently with a plastic or wooden spoon (not metal).
  6. After a few minutes, remove carefully with tongs or tweezers, rinse in clean water, and dry.
  7. Finish with a gentle polish using a soft lint-free cloth.

Avoid this method for delicate or porous stones (see below).



Cleaning Porous & Delicate Gemstones (Pearl, Opal, Emerald,Amber, Coral, etc.)

Porous gemstones and certain treated stones need particularly gentle care.

They can absorb moisture or chemicals, which may cause discolouration or surface damage if cleaned incorrectly.

What to Avoid

  • Do not submerge these stones in water or jewellery cleaner.
  • Avoid ultrasonic or steam cleaners — they can cause cracking or clouding.
  • Keep away from perfumes, lotions, hairspray, and cleaning products.
  • Avoid using abrasive cloths or brushes that might scratch the surface.

Safe Cleaning

  • Wipe gently with a soft, dry cloth after wearing.
  • If needed, lightly dampen a cloth with a drop of mild soapy water and gently clean around the metal setting only — not the stone — then dry immediately.
  • Store these pieces separately, in a dry place, away from moisture or direct sunlight.

Cleaning Gold Jewellery

Gold doesn’t tarnish like silver, but it can lose its shine
from daily wear.

To restore its lustre:

  1. Mix a little mild soap with warm water.
  2. Gently clean using a soft toothbrush, especially for textured surfaces.
  3. Rinse well and dry with a soft lint-free cloth.
  4. Finish by buffing lightly with a gold polishing cloth.
